Output 99d66c8ab7fc34e90ff8103fd81e8f389324ea1e1e8126cd63b514d306fa6fba:1

value
109805
script pubkey
OP_0 OP_PUSHBYTES_20 e404522ddc3a63ee748612402952dcd0f91ba494
address
bc1qusz9ytwu8f37uayxzfqzj5ku6ru3hfy5s6ktf7
transaction
99d66c8ab7fc34e90ff8103fd81e8f389324ea1e1e8126cd63b514d306fa6fba
spent
true